Fightins to Host Doubleheader on June 1

April 14, 2019 - Eastern League (EL1)
Reading Fightin Phils News Release


(Reading, PA) - The Reading Fightin Phils have announced that the team will host the Richmond Flying Squirrels in a doubleheader on Saturday, June 1 at FirstEnergy Stadium, with first pitch scheduled for 5:15 p.m. The twin bill will serve as a makeup of an earlier postponement due to inclement weather.

The plaza will now open at 4 p.m., and fans may make their way to the seating bowl at 4:30 p.m. Fans are encouraged to participate in the Pregame Fun Run and Walk, presented by Penn State Health St. Joseph, beginning at 4 p.m.

The evening will also feature Happy Hour, with $1 off beer, presented by St. Boniface Craft Brewing, and a pregame concert thanks to Ron Procopio Guitars. Buffets will run from 5:30-8 p.m. as regularly scheduled. Between games will feature a performance by the Mascot Band presented by BB&T.

The teams will play two seven-inning games. After the second game, fans can enjoy a post-game fireworks show, thanks to Penn State Health St. Joseph. Following the fireworks, fans can enjoy a post-game concert and $1 off beer, thanks to St. Boniface Craft Brewing. The post-game festivities will also feature Toss-A-Ball for Charity, presented by Savage 61 Chrysler, Dodge, Jeep, RAM.
